Output 76655cc5221a02365019786989fc404b6cf15ffbe65ce9e7bce9b2a0b23f5a0d:51

value
7291531
script pubkey
OP_0 OP_PUSHBYTES_20 89e0e80cb061dbc620a744f731e7ce80980c9969
address
bc1q38swsr9sv8duvg98gnmnre7wszvqextf4t7qga
transaction
76655cc5221a02365019786989fc404b6cf15ffbe65ce9e7bce9b2a0b23f5a0d
spent
true